On average across the year,
yes, Kiribati is hotter than
Indiana, United States
.
Kiribati has an average temperature of 29°C/84°F and Indiana, United States has an average temperature of 12°C/54°F.
Kiribati's hottest month is January,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F, which is hotter than Indiana, United States's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).
On average across the year, no, Kiribati is not colder than Indiana, United States . Kiribati has an average minimum temperature of 26°C/79°F and Indiana, United States has an average minimum temperature of 6°C/43°F.
On average across the year,
no, Kiribati has less rain than
Indiana, United States. Kiribati has an average annual rainfall of 424mm and Indiana, United States has an average annual rainfall of 1193mm.
Kiribati's wettest month is April, with an average monthly rainfall of 77mm, which is drier than Indiana, United States's wettest month (June, with an average monthly rainfall of 140mm).
